After the conversation with Liones, Elder Seraphina knew it was time to say her goodbyes and make her way back to the village of Seer. The two old friends had agreed to meet under the full moon for a duel that would decide the terms of Maia's training.

As Seraphina prepared to depart, she turned to Liones and spoke with a mixture of gratitude and determination, "Liones, I appreciate your willingness to guide Maia. She has the potential to become a formidable Sage Mage, and I trust your expertise. Our duel under the full moon will determine the path ahead. Until then, take care."

Liones nodded with a confident smile, her captivating violet eyes revealing the excitement she felt about the upcoming duel. "Seraphina, it will be a spectacle to remember. I look forward to the challenge. Until we meet again, my old friend."

With their arrangements settled, Seraphina took her leave and made her way back to the village of Seer. She was eager to inform Maia Calus about the opportunity for training and to discuss the upcoming duel.

Arriving at the treehouse in the village, Seraphina found Maia, Zero, and Kale engaged in their usual activities. The air was filled with a sense of camaraderie and determination as the young warriors honed their skills.

Seraphina approached them and cleared her throat to get their attention. "May I have a moment, Maia?" she asked, her tone carrying a mix of excitement and anticipation.

Maia looked up from her practice, her eyes bright with curiosity. "Of course, Elder Seraphina. What's going on?"

Seraphina began to explain, "I have good news, Maia. I've secured a mentor for your training, someone with immense magical prowess and the potential to help you unlock your own abilities."

Zero and Kale shared an excited look, impressed by the news of Maia's mentor.

Maia's eyes widened with excitement. "The one you mentioned before? That's great! Thank you, Ma'am. Um, can I ask?"

Seraphina raised an eyebrow, curious about Maia's question. "What is it?"

"May I know who this mentor you speak of is, Ma'am?"

Kale couldn't resist his usual teasing and commented, "Is she pretty, hehe? Do you think she'll teach me some interesting things?" He let out a playful laugh as he daydreaming about a Lady seduce him and teach him about erotic things.

Seraphina shot a disapproving glance at Kale and lightly scolded him, "Pervert." She then turned to Zero with a hint of amusement and said, "And as for you, don't encourage him."

Zero chuckled and shook his head, acknowledging the silliness of his friends.

Seraphina leaned in and answered Maia's question, "Her name is Liones, a Sage Mage from the continent of Walpa. She's a friend of mine and someone I trust to guide you in harnessing your magical potential."

Maia's face lit up with excitement. "Wow, a Sage Mage? That's amazing! I can't wait to meet her and learn from her."

Zero and Kale were equally impressed.

 "A Sage Mage! You're so lucky, Maia. You're going to become incredibly strong," Zero said, his admiration evident on his face.

Kale added with a grin, "Yeah, and maybe she'll teach you some cool spells, too. Just try not to get too distracted, okay?"

Maia blushed but laughed at her friends' enthusiasm and teasing. With Liones as her mentor, she had an exciting and promising path ahead of her.

Elder Seraphina smiled at the young warriors' reactions, knowing that Maia's training would be a turning point in their journey to confront the malevolent cult and protect their world.
